Description Scott Poore 2012-01-09 16:00:25 UTC
Description of problem:

There seems to be a problem using the --raw flag for "ipa selfservice-mod"

# ipa selfservice-mod --attrs=mobile testmodraw --raw
ipa: ERROR: an internal error has occurred

However, the attributes do get changed:

# ipa selfservice-show testmodraw
  Self-service name: testmodraw
  Permissions: write
  Attributes: mobile

And, if --raw is not used, no error is seen:

# ipa selfservice-mod --attrs=st testmodraw
---------------------------------
Modified selfservice "testmodraw"
---------------------------------
  Self-service name: testmodraw
  Permissions: write
  Attributes: st

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):

This was run on a Fedora 16 build.

freeipa-server-2.1.4-2.fc16.x86_64
freeipa-admintools-2.1.4-2.fc16.x86_64
389-ds-base-libs-1.2.10-0.5.a5.fc16.x86_64
389-ds-base-1.2.10-0.5.a5.fc16.x86_64


How reproducible:
always

Steps to Reproduce:
1.  ipa selfservice-add --attrs=l testmodraw
2.  ipa selfservice-mod --attrs=mobile testmodraw --raw

Actual results:

ipa: ERROR: an internal error has occurred

Expected results:

Return output with raw ldap entry type format like other ipa commands do with
--raw.

Additional info:

This also occurs if using --permissions option as well:

# ipa selfservice-mod --attrs=mobile testmodraw --permissions=read --raw
ipa: ERROR: an internal error has occurred
